WebFeb 22, 2024 · Sign vs. symptom. A sign is the effect of a health problem that can be observed by someone else. A symptom is an effect noticed and experienced only by the person who has the condition. The key ... Websig.: [ sig´nah ] ( L. ) mark or write; abbreviated S. or sig. in prescriptions, followed by the signature .
